Transaction 30999518c6193cf31728349b381ab524248dd54af3113a7442fe1ed5a9fedd92
1 Input
1 Output
-
30999518c6193cf31728349b381ab524248dd54af3113a7442fe1ed5a9fedd92:0
- value
- 1546062
- script pubkey
- OP_0 OP_PUSHBYTES_20 af251122368004be744844b58988cce4425f0ca3
- address
- bc1q4uj3zg3ksqztuazggj6cnzxvu3p97r9r7hh9qw